Over 156 million people in the US are exposed to unhealthy levels of airpollutants, according to the recently published 2025 State-of-the Air report from the American Lung Association (ALA). For 25 years the report has helped people across the country understand the quality of the air in their communities.

Airpollution Gas-fueled power plants and compressor stations release emissions that pollute local air and have dangerous health impacts to nearby residents. Most notable of these polluting emissions are nitrogenoxides (NOx).
Because unlike moving sources of airpollution like cars, gas plants are completely stationary. Gas plants release heat trapping emissions that go into the atmosphere and contribute to the climate crisis, and this affects us all. Why is this inequitable and disproportionate siting a problem?
